Transaction

11c4e17e5333cee000ca10f26c2d2b26da3e990067e8a204e0a5ce61114a0b5b
493,348 confirmations
Timestamp
1483942627
Block447,309
Fee36,171 sats
Fee rate69.6 sats/vB
view on mempool.space

Inputs & Outputs